Women and Minorities in Engineering
Services We Provide
We are here to help students to be successful in the College of Engineering.
Tutoring
Tutoring services are provided for students to promote their academic success. Small group tutoring services are provided for engineering courses. Other tutoring resources are provided by the College of Engineering in math and engineering at Allison Hall on Monday through Thursday evenings from 7:00 to 10:00 PM. Also, the College of Natural Science provides tutors for math, chemistry, and physics in Ingersoll Hall from 5:00 to 10:00 PM on Sunday through Thursday (Subject List).
Advising
Academic guidance, information on career opportunities, and academic resoursces are provided through one-on-one interaction between WMEP staff & students.
Computer Lab
Computers are available for students to use during normal business hours and evenings upon request. The computer center has seven HP computers linked to the internet and loaded with standard COE software.
Study Center
A space within the WMEP office is set up for study sessions and student
group meetings. The Study Center has reference materials, textbooks,
course files with sample exercises and tests, a dry-erase board, and
calculators that may be checked out daily.
Scholarship Information
A broad list of potential scholarships available to engineering students is housed in the WMEP office. Many lucrative scholarships exist that are not widely publicized. Our intent is to minimize the student's scholarship search time by providing an updated, easily accessible database.
